Missing namespaces (standard HoloToolkit)

I'm unable to build my project to run on the HoloLens. When building, several errors about missing (windows) namespaces, types and definitions appear. It's an unaltered version of the HoloToolkit.

The errors only appear when building as all relevant code that causes the errors is tagged between "#if UNITY_WSA && !UNITY_EDITOR" and "#endif"

A few samples:

  • The type or namespacename "TypeInfo" could not be found.
  • The following namespaces cannot be found:
    using Windows.Storage;
    using Windows.Networking.Sockets;
    using Windows.Storage.Streams;
    using Windows.Networking;
    using Windows.Foundation;

I assume it's just missing a reference to the Windows Namespaces or something like that. How can I fix this?
